A distributed browser automation and security monitoring platform for detecting threats in web applications through instrumented browser sessions.
Merrymaker is a security monitoring platform that executes JavaScript in instrumented browser environments to capture and analyze security-relevant events. It consists of two main services:
- merrymaker-go: Core API, job queue, rules engine, and web UI
- puppeteer-worker: Browser automation worker that executes jobs and captures events

- Job Creation: Sites schedule jobs via cron expressions or manual triggers
- Job Execution: Puppeteer workers reserve jobs, execute browser scripts
- Event Capture: Workers capture network, console, screenshot events
- Event Processing: Rules engine analyzes events for security threats
- Alert Generation: Detected threats trigger alerts sent to HTTP webhooks
Core Entities:
- Sites: Monitored web applications with scheduling configuration
- Sources: Versioned browser automation scripts
- Jobs: Queued work items with priority, status, and payload
- Events: Browser events (network, console, screenshots) linked to jobs
- Alerts: Fired security alerts with context and metadata
- Rules Engine: Detection rules (unknown domains, IOC matching, YARA)
- Secrets: Encrypted credentials for authentication
- HTTP Alert Sinks: Webhook destinations for alert notifications

GET /api/jobs/{jobType}/reserve_next?lease={seconds}&wait={seconds}- Reserve next jobPOST /api/jobs/{jobId}/heartbeat?extend={seconds}- Extend job leasePOST /api/jobs/{jobId}/complete- Mark job completePOST /api/jobs/{jobId}/fail- Mark job failedGET /api/jobs/{jobId}/status- Get job statusGET /api/jobs/{jobId}/events- Get job events
Events:
POST /api/events/bulk- Bulk insert events
